Arbitrary conversion ratio switched-capacitor (SC) networks design for SC bandgap reference

摘要

General methods of SC networks design for SC bandgap reference are proposed. The methods are based on the conversion between parallel and series connection of the capacitors. The prototyped SC bandgap reference is designed in 65 nm LP CMOS process. Simulation result shows that temperature coefficient of the reference voltage is achieved to 25 ppm/°C from -20 to 100°C .
